![亮剑Java项目开发案例导航](https://wfqqreader-1252317822.image.myqcloud.com/cover/792/655792/b_655792.jpg)
1.2 MySQL的下载、安装及使用
本书的部分案例用到了MySQL数据库,本节将简单介绍MySQL的下载、安装及使用,如果读者想更加深入地学习MySQL数据库,请参考其他有关MySQL使用的书籍。
1.2.1 下载MySQL
学习本书中的案例,可以使用MySQL 5.5及其以上版本,读者可以根据不同的操作系统平台下载安装相应的MySQL程序版本。本书将以Windows平台的32位机器为例,介绍MySQL的具体下载过程,具体步骤如下。
在浏览器地址栏输入“http://www.mysql.com/downloads/mysql/”,按Enter键进入下载页面,并下拉页面右侧滚动条到如图1-14所示的位置。单击图1-14中所示标识的超链接,进入如图1-15所示的登录页面。
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-13.jpg?sign=1739300636-iRFnGSWGKP35FJojF4yt3NHVzDmEpSl4-0-9b73e7a207c60946f8cb0377ff57b986)
图1-13 填写记录
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-14.jpg?sign=1739300636-VeWcf2AJdYksHl0lKmiCpxiBnvuSjM0X-0-da9da31597c09cd0d0833375a8b253c7)
图1-14 MySQL下载页面1
在如图1-15所示页面中输入正确的用户名及密码后即可进入如图1-16所示的下载页面,在该页面中,读者根据情况选择一个下载链接即可下载。
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-15.jpg?sign=1739300636-xeTvjQuLymSdVehgF48ljsY0PwzH9KNe-0-cfcd0e429131016e4951cb155c6d26f2)
图1-15 登录页面
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-16.jpg?sign=1739300636-5u6LEnwgrySd58QaXR2NK7OWH0qhwoGl-0-1422c4bc51e1bf95f4f64d5a9b81f3a8)
图1-16 MySQL下载页面2
说明:如果读者没有在MySQL中注册,则需要在如图1-15所示页面进行注册,具体注册过程读者可根据提示进行,由于篇幅所限,这里不再赘述。
1.2.2 安装设置MySQL
MySQL安装程序下载完成之后,即可进行安装。下面仍以Windows平台为例对MySQL的安装方法进行介绍。具体安装步骤如下。
解压缩刚刚下载的MySQL安装程序,双击解压出来的Setup.exe安装文件,进入如图1-17所示的界面,然后单击
按钮进入如图1-18所示的向导界面。
单击如图1-18所示的
按钮进入如图1-19所示安装界面,单击
按钮进入正式的安装过程,如图1-20所示。
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-17.jpg?sign=1739300636-kF5jfvhLY1VhriVVX5MEJrzXbW2gV20q-0-4e0290e6eb0c4c2c3b66ba05f232100b)
图1-17 MySQL安装界面
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-18.jpg?sign=1739300636-B1bnJf6bikx4HK69sUaLWJLqc06uCBBH-0-7e928f0d9a885462fe7b7f2d19a9eca5)
图1-18 选择典型安装
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-19.jpg?sign=1739300636-VkjplzMMX8ZGrY8qQo85VjJ8qg2miHnN-0-9744436cc60f0e3c40a82dcfa2fe016a)
图1-19 即将安装
等待一段时间后,即会安装完成,如图1-21所示。单击
按钮完成安装,进入设置界面,如图1-22所示。
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-20.jpg?sign=1739300636-G0V1NdABuoBKXGSPikSpgFQDnlgNPWJ8-0-67b0dbeea52f57bed99be7acfa9de8ca)
图1-20 正在安装
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-21.jpg?sign=1739300636-twZiyfffP02UhW8MNRN0OZf9devsvdC7-0-f29d9bcd23040fed917cd8b1924c25be)
图1-21 安装完成
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-22.jpg?sign=1739300636-UUmWPfwEUFs6LeyOcdjV76Tti5umxLGA-0-efba66832466c06270c5397a69c5faab)
图1-22 设置界面
单击如图1-22所示的
按钮进入下一向导界面,如图1-23所示,注意要选中标准项,单击
按钮进入下一步,如图1-24所示。选中第二项后单击
按钮。
单击如图1-24所示的
按钮后进入如图1-25所示的向导界面,读者可以在该界面进行安全设置,可以根据需要进行设置,但要注意在开发中连接数据库部分要与该处相对应。然后单击
按钮进入如图1-26所示界面,单击
按钮保存设置并结束设置。
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-23.jpg?sign=1739300636-MLRnM0FPoftThxxhJUXAQoCfgFhFEbtQ-0-a2441cfbe851c630a3b02c664107b1b2)
图1-23 标准设置
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-24.jpg?sign=1739300636-qTPGg9N8zEyWKTxrsRiUjfonEZZmncwc-0-cf4ab1a533b62e5bdc0731069e341707)
图1-24 选中第二项
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-25.jpg?sign=1739300636-0HnHihiBGn4PqkXaslSEseFR9iqJMgw0-0-0220f0649bbc7cd3b2c5a357c5870d66)
图1-25 安全设置
说明:对MySQL的设置可以在安装成功后进行修改,具体操作方法如图1-27所示。
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-26.jpg?sign=1739300636-RdpXF0OwQfsqdwVRRero4F53vroJICpZ-0-6124bba1f3d69cce82035f62b0053bee)
图1-26 保存设置
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-27.jpg?sign=1739300636-ak4LOu34YEij1DrmO2Q1e08lXLi2hQGs-0-7be429e94156c37b2875250c969f4b24)
图1-27 进入设置界面
1.2.3 MySQL的简单使用
本节将使用MySQL命令行创建一个简单的表,并对该表进行简单操作,通过这些操作向读者介绍MySQL的简单使用。具体操作步骤如下。
打开命令行窗体,打开的具体方法如图1-28所示,进入命令行后,如果用户设置了密码,则需要输入密码才可进行操作,按Enter键后进入命令行,如图1-29所示。
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-28.jpg?sign=1739300636-IZQYkXxdVoAKzRxWbkycKFFInyaSSEYf-0-eadf38c325f415113022348628fa8213)
图1-28 打开命令行
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-29.jpg?sign=1739300636-lvapABBTiDLYgqKk1na0hxt3F9TV4ZGb-0-529d263bc589640f74e6676150ea3cbc)
图1-29 进入命令行
在命令行中可以对数据库进行操作,当然首先选择要操作的数据库。MySQL默认有一个名称为test的数据库,下面以该数据库为例进行介绍。首先执行语句use test,选择数据库,效果如图1-30所示。
选择数据库后就可以创建表并对表进行操作,下面将创建一个简单的person表,并插入两条记录。将下面的SQL语句输入到命令行,可以一起执行,也可以一句一句执行。一句一句执行的效果如图1-31所示。
create table person(pname char(50),page numeric(2),gender char(2) default '男'); insert into person values('赵卓宇',2,'男'); insert into person values('刘伟',15,'男');
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-30.jpg?sign=1739300636-Hiq7F4GNKalBOo8MydCeW6ZLf1BrfYVR-0-f1c8897c6d6047c2667bb0d97d16f291)
图1-30 选择数据库
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-31.jpg?sign=1739300636-mFAiRIKRfQA0hHSDggWRTVgoE4TZxkKW-0-5e92cb89e44d497d4c271785e9f6bd5d)
图1-31 创建表
上一步创建了person表且插入了记录,下面可以对记录进行查询,在命令行中执行如下语句,效果如图1-32所示。
select * from person;
![](https://epubservercos.yuewen.com/197BF8/3590310003906601/epubprivate/OEBPS/Images/Figure-0001-32.jpg?sign=1739300636-PqvWrJ5corvJeWQeQBrPdaPZQWz0GqdB-0-ed1b2e873fbe7b934449697798fdffe8)
图1-32 查询表中记录